Areka (Ge'ez: አረካ, Wolayttattuwa: Arakka) is a city in southern Ethiopia. Located in some 300 kilo meters southwest of the capital, Addis Ababa. This city has a latitude and longitude of 7°04′N 37°41′E / 7.067°N 37.683°E and an elevation of 1774 meters above sea level. It is the administrative center of Boloso Sore district.
Areka is served by a sub-office of the Ethiopian postal service. Areka was founded in 1959, and a primary school opened in the city in 1962. The Ethiopian Institute of Agricultural Research opened a center in Areka in 1985 dedicated to improving the yield of enset.
